About this property
Privately positioned in a well-located, tightly held pocket of Byron Bay, 2 Palm Place offers the perfect balance of privacy, space and relaxed coastal living. Surrounded by greenery and situated directly opposite a park, this beautifully updated home offers resort style living just moments from the beach and minutes to Byron Bay's restaurants, cafés and gyms. Designed for effortless indoor-outdoor living, the main living and dining areas flow seamlessly to a large, covered alfresco space overlooking the sparkling swimming pool. Framed by established tropical landscaping, this inviting setting is ideal for entertaining, hosting family and friends, or simply unwinding in complete privacy. The modern kitchen is central to the large, open plan living and dining rooms. A north-east aspect offers plenty of natural light and the lush gardens provide both a beautiful outlook and complete privacy. The ground floor also comprises an office which could be used as a second living or media room. Three bedrooms, two with built-in robes and a second main bedroom with an ensuite and walk-in robe. The newly renovated main bathroom features a large bathtub and is beautifully detailed. Upstairs includes a stunning, spacious main bedroom with raked ceilings, an ensuite and walk-in robe. Adjoining the main bedroom is a room that is ideal for another second study or nursery. This is a great opportunity to secure a spacious, modern home in a convenient location. Whether you are seeking a family home, a lifestyle upgrade or a quality coastal investment, 2 Palm Place delivers space, privacy and style in equal measure. ADDITIONAL FEATURES: 3 bathrooms are new or renovated 6.6kw solar panels Air-conditioning Fans throughout Bore water for gardens 1 x rainwater tank for gardens and pool Large salt water pool Double remote controlled garage with extra storage Storeroom behind garage Raised veggie boxes in side yard Fully fenced Security fly screens Secure yard for kids and pets Leafy green outlook from all rooms Council rates: $4,003.47 per annum
